Página 1 de 3 123 ÚltimoÚltimo
+ Responder ao Tópico



  1. Eae pessoal...tudo beleza?

    Bom galera...seguinte:

    Tenho uma dúvida ultra cruel por ainda ser "novato" em Linux.
    E esta é a máxima:

    Todo mundo que mexe, sabe que domínio se consiste em zonas controladas por alguém que pode subdividí-las e delegá-las a mais alguém.
    Portanto, quando utilizamos o navegador para acessar uma página hospedada em um determinado domínio, temos que apontar a localização de seu host hospedeiro (por padrão, www) seguido de seu domínio (por exemplo, site.com.br).

    Até aí, beleza. É só escrever no arquivo do DNS que o www de site.com.br é o host 192.168.0.100 (sendo que 192.168.0.100 tem o Apache instalado, tudo certinho e bonitinho) para que a página possa ser exibida sem maiores problemas.

    Bom...aí tem os famosos subdomínios de host (que, para os endereços de sites, é chamado de hot-sites). Por exemplo, o endereço esportes.site.com.br aponta e acessa os arquivos do endereço www.site.com.br/esportes.

    Bingo!
    Está aí a minha dúvida.
    Como que o servidor sabe que o esportes.site.com.br é na verdade www.site.com.br/esportes e não a máquina 192.168.0.200?
    Quem faz isso? DNS ou Apache?
    Isso que é o Virtual Host do Apache?
    O DNS não entra em conflito com o Apache por isso e vice-versa?

    Bom...sei que é meio confuso mas tentei explicar da melhor maneira possível.
    Já tentei entender mas tá complicado.

    Desde já, agradeço pela atenção.

    abracos

  2. Como que o servidor sabe que o esportes.site.com.br é na verdade www.site.com.br/esportes e não a máquina 192.168.0.200?

    Quem faz isso? DNS ou Apache?
    Isso o DNS faz.

    Isso que é o Virtual Host do Apache?
    Exatamente.

    O DNS não entra em conflito com o Apache por isso e vice-versa?
    Não, eles nao brigam, eles se amam e vivem juntos, sao quase casados.



  3. Não perae...agora bagunçou mais a minha cabeça.

    Como que o DNS faz o servidor interpretar que esportes.site.com.br é na verdade www.site.com.br sendo que isso é um Virtual Host do Apache?

    Por favor, me explique.

  4. Assim:

    # nslookup esportes.sites.com.br
    esportes.site.com.br canonical name = www.site.com.br.
    Name: www.site.com.br
    Address: 192.168.1.15


    Daí quando chegar no apache ele vai verificar o virtual host, e então enviará o usuario para o lugar certo ao inves de www.site.com.br.

    Recomendo voce a ler algum livro de DNS e depois estudar o Apache, visto que entender DNS é o basico para a infraestrutura para depois configurar os vhosts do Apache.



  5. Agradeço as recomendações mas, antes de questionar aqui sobre isso, me alimentei destas informações.

    E eu acho que nós ainda não conseguimos falar a mesma língua.

    Por exemplo.
    Quem que "conta" pro servidor que esporte não é um host e sim um VirtualHost?






Tópicos Similares

  1. Servidores com IP Publico vs. DNS
    Por danistation no fórum Servidores de Rede
    Respostas: 0
    Último Post: 04-08-2011, 11:33
  2. Apache com DNS
    Por dvbsb no fórum Servidores de Rede
    Respostas: 1
    Último Post: 10-02-2005, 08:15
  3. Apache vs CJB.NET
    Por WEbj no fórum Servidores de Rede
    Respostas: 4
    Último Post: 01-11-2004, 07:50
  4. Algumas duvidas sobre dns e apache
    Por no fórum Servidores de Rede
    Respostas: 2
    Último Post: 10-07-2003, 14:35
  5. DUVIDA, SOBRE DYNAMIC DNS NO APACHE ???
    Por _Luigi_ no fórum Servidores de Rede
    Respostas: 4
    Último Post: 13-10-2002, 08:07

Visite: BR-Linux ·  VivaOLinux ·  Dicas-L